Eliminating the Need for Additional Office Space
Hiring in-house staff requires more office space, workstations, and equipment. A Virtual Medical Assistant works remotely, eliminating the need for additional desks, computers, or office supplies. This allows healthcare practices to save on rental costs and utilities.

Reducing Payroll Expenses
Full-time employees come with expenses such as salaries, health benefits, insurance, and paid time off. A Virtual Medical Assistant provides high-quality administrative support without the added costs of in-house employment. Practices only pay for the services they need, making a Virtual Medical Assistant a budget-friendly alternative.

Minimizing Training and Onboarding Costs
Hiring and training new employees require time and money. A Virtual Medical Assistant is already skilled in medical administration, billing, and patient management, reducing the need for extensive training. This saves both time and resources for healthcare providers.

Lowering Technology and Equipment Costs
In-house employees need office computers, phones, and software licenses. A Virtual Medical Assistant uses their own tools and technology, reducing equipment expenses for medical practices. This eliminates the need for costly hardware and IT maintenance.

Optimizing Medical Billing and Revenue Cycle Management
Billing errors and claim denials can lead to financial losses. A Virtual Medical Assistant ensures accurate coding, insurance verification, and timely claim submissions, reducing revenue loss and increasing cash flow. By improving billing accuracy, a Virtual Medical Assistant helps practices maintain financial stability.

Improving Efficiency and Reducing Overtime Costs
Busy medical offices often require staff to work overtime, leading to higher payroll expenses. A Virtual Medical Assistant efficiently manages workload distribution, preventing excessive overtime while ensuring that administrative tasks are completed on time.

Flexible and Scalable Support
A Virtual Medical Assistant provides on-demand support, allowing practices to scale up or down based on their needs. Unlike full-time employees, there are no long-term contracts or fixed salaries, making a Virtual Medical Assistant a flexible and cost-efficient solution.

Enhancing Productivity Without Additional Hiring
Instead of hiring more in-house staff to handle increased administrative work, a Virtual Medical Assistant can take on extra responsibilities without adding to payroll expenses. This improves overall productivity without the financial burden of new hires.

Reducing Employee Turnover Costs
Employee turnover leads to recruitment, training, and onboarding expenses. A Virtual Medical Assistant offers consistent, reliable support without the challenges of hiring and retaining in-house staff. This ensures continuity in operations while keeping costs low.
